This Taco FI Series base-mounted end suction pump features an 8" suction and 6" discharge with ANSI Class 125 flanges. The assembly is constructed with a cast iron casing, a bronze impeller, and a bronze shaft sleeve with a stainless steel shaft. The nominal impeller diameter is 13-1/2". The unit utilizes a mechanical seal composed of a ceramic seat, carbon rotor, and EPT rubber, rated for temperatures up to 250°F. The casing is equipped with pressure tappings on the suction and discharge connections to facilitate system monitoring.
This pump is driven by a 60 HP Baldor motor with an ODP enclosure, NEMA 364T frame, and a premium efficiency rating that meets MG1-12.55 standards with integrated AEGIS shaft grounding. The motor operates at 1750 RPM on 230-460/60/3PH power and features a counter-clockwise rotation. It is configured for across the line starting. The pump is mounted on a welded base with an integral drip pan, a Woods coupler, and an OSHA-compliant coupler guard. The equipment maintains a DOE PEI value of 0.93 and is rated for a 40°C ambient temperature.
